翻訳と辞書
Words near each other
・ Soft Foot
・ Soft Fruit
・ Soft g
・ Soft gamma repeater
・ Soft goal
・ Soft grass mouse
・ Soft grunge
・ Soft Hail
・ Soft handover
・ Soft Hands
・ Soft Hands (album)
・ Soft Hands (film)
・ Soft Hard Real-Time Kernel
・ Soft Heap
・ Soft heap
Soft hyphen
・ Soft Ices
・ Soft independent modelling of class analogies
・ Soft infrastructure
・ Soft inheritance
・ Soft Input Panel
・ Soft intellectual property
・ Soft IP
・ Soft key
・ Soft Kha
・ Soft landing
・ Soft landing (economics)
・ Soft landing (rocketry)
・ Soft landscape materials
・ Soft laser desorption


Dictionary Lists
翻訳と辞書 辞書検索 [ 開発暫定版 ]
スポンサード リンク

Soft hyphen : ウィキペディア英語版
Soft hyphen
In computing and typesetting, a soft hyphen (ISO 8859: 0xAD, Unicode , HTML: ­ ­) or syllable hyphen (EBCDIC: 0xCA), abbreviated SHY, is a code point reserved in some coded character sets for the purpose of breaking words across lines by inserting visible hyphens. Two alternative ways of using the soft-hyphen character for this purpose have emerged, depending on whether the encoded text will be broken into lines by its recipient, or has already been preformatted by its originator.
== Text to be formatted by the recipient ==

The use of SHY characters in text that will be broken into lines by the recipient is the application context considered by the post-1999 HTML and Unicode specifications, as well as some word-processing file formats. In this context, the soft hyphen may also be called a discretionary hyphen or optional hyphen. It serves as an invisible marker used to specify a place in text where a hyphenated break is allowed without forcing a line break in an inconvenient place if the text is re-flowed. It becomes visible only after word wrapping at the end of a line. The soft hyphen's Unicode semantics and HTML implementation are in many ways similar to Unicode's zero-width space.
To show the effect of a soft hyphen in HTML, the following words have been separated with soft hyphens:

Margaret­Are­You­Grieving­Over­Goldengrove­Unleaving­Leaves­Like­The­Things­Of­Man­You­With­Your­Fresh­Thoughts­Care­For­Can­You­Ah­As­The­Heart­Grows­Older­It­Will­Come­To­Such­Sights­Colder­By­And­By­Nor­Spare­A­Sigh­Though­Worlds­Of­Wanwood­Leafmeal­Lie­And­Yet­You­Will­Weep­And­Know­Why­Now­No­Matter­Child­The­Name­Sorrows­Springs­Are­The­Same­Nor­Mouth­Had­No­Nor­Mind­Expressed­What­Heart­Heard­Of­Ghost­Guessed­It­Is­The­Blight­Man­Was­Born­For­It­Is­Margaret­You­Mourn­For

On HTML browsers supporting soft hyphens, resizing the window will re-break the above text only at word boundaries, and insert a hyphen at the end of each line.
HTML4 describes it as a "hyphenation hint", though it suggests that that interpretation is not universal:
In HTML, there are two types of hyphens: the plain hyphen and the soft hyphen. The plain hyphen should be interpreted by a user agent as just another character. The soft hyphen tells the user agent where a line break can occur. Those browsers that interpret soft hyphens must observe the following semantics. If a line is broken at a soft hyphen, a hyphen character must be displayed at the end of the first line. If a line is not broken at a soft hyphen, the user agent must not display a hyphen character. For operations such as searching and sorting, the soft hyphen should always be ignored.


抄文引用元・出典: フリー百科事典『 ウィキペディア(Wikipedia)
ウィキペディアで「Soft hyphen」の詳細全文を読む



スポンサード リンク
翻訳と辞書 : 翻訳のためのインターネットリソース

Copyright(C) kotoba.ne.jp 1997-2016. All Rights Reserved.